Understanding the Challenges of Truck Repair Operations
In the dynamic landscape of trucking, maintaining operational efficiency is paramount for truck repair centers to thrive. These businesses face unique challenges, from managing unpredictable maintenance schedules to ensuring timely repairs that minimize downtime, which can significantly impact fuel costs and driver productivity. Additionally, keeping up with rapidly evolving vehicle technologies and regulatory changes adds complexity, requiring skilled technicians and up-to-date equipment. To stay competitive, truck repair shops must continuously optimize their processes, enhance accuracy, and reduce costs—all while ensuring high-quality service.
AI-based cost-saving strategies offer a transformative path forward for these centers. By leveraging machine learning algorithms to analyze vast historical data, AI can predict maintenance needs before they become critical issues, minimizing unexpected breakdowns. Automated diagnostic tools powered by AI can accelerate the troubleshooting process, enabling technicians to focus on more complex repairs. Furthermore, AI streamlines scheduling and resource allocation, ensuring efficient utilization of workforce and equipment, ultimately leading to reduced operational costs and improved overall productivity for truck repair shops.
AI-Based Solutions for Streamlining Repair Processes
The integration of AI-based solutions offers a transformative opportunity for truck repair centers to enhance operational efficiency and implement powerful cost-saving strategies. By leveraging machine learning algorithms, these centers can streamline their repair processes, reducing overall labor costs. AI systems can analyze vast historical data to predict common issues with different truck models, enabling technicians to perform proactive maintenance and minimize unexpected breakdowns.
Furthermore, natural language processing (NLP) chatbots can be employed to handle initial customer inquiries, providing quick support and reducing wait times. Automated inventory management systems, powered by AI, optimize stock levels, prevent shortages, and eliminate manual effort, leading to significant time and cost savings for the repair shops.
Implementing Cost-Saving Strategies with AI Technology
Implementing AI-based cost-saving strategies can dramatically transform the operational efficiency of truck repair centers, enabling them to optimize their workflows and reduce expenses. By leveraging machine learning algorithms, these shops can automate repetitive tasks like diagnostic scans, parts inventory management, and scheduling, thereby minimizing human error and maximizing productivity. For instance, AI-powered diagnostic tools can quickly identify issues in a truck’s engine or electronics, leading to faster repairs and fewer unnecessary parts replacements.
Additionally, AI can analyze vast amounts of historical data to predict common repair patterns and potential breakdowns, allowing shops to proactively maintain vehicles and reduce unexpected downtime. This predictive maintenance approach not only saves on labor costs but also extends the lifespan of trucks, reducing the need for frequent replacements. With AI-driven insights, truck repair centers can make data-backed decisions that streamline their operations, ultimately enhancing their competitiveness in the market.
